2

`これは私のsample.xmlファイルです

    <field name="userName">
      <constraint annotation="org.hibernate.validator.constraints.NotBlank"/>
      <constraint annotation="javax.validation.constraints.Size">
      <element name ="min">1</element>
       <element name ="max">20</element>
       </constraint>
    </field>`

NotBlank valditons が失敗し、サイズが正しくない場合にのみ検証メッセージを表示する場合にのみ「サイズ」検証が実行されるように、休止状態バリデーターを構成する方法がある場合。ここに変更されたxmlがあります

    <bean class="User">
    <field name="systemCode">
        <constraint annotation="org.hibernate.validator.constraints.NotBlank">
            <groups>
                <value>UserNameNotBlank</value>
            </groups>
        </constraint>
        <constraint annotation="javax.validation.constraints.Size">
            <groups>
                <value>UserNameSize</value>
            </groups>
            <element name="min">1</element>
            <element name="max">4</element>
        </constraint>
    </field>
</bean>

インターフェイスが作成された次のステップは何ですか? フィールド レベルで順序付けを実行することは可能ですか、それともメソッド レベルでのみ可能ですか? 注 : xml ベースの構成が存在する参照リンクを提供してください。

4

1 に答える 1